Reservoir water intake facilities: sediment discharge gate / sloped drain valve / reservoir plug
We are prepared to accommodate a wide range of uses!
The Saito reservoir water intake system is equipped with various components to meet a wide range of needs, including a "cast iron slide gate (sediment discharge gate)" to discharge sediment from the bottom drain pipe of the reservoir, a "sloped valve" for taking in warm water from the upper layer to avoid the negative effects of cold, murky water on rice cultivation, and a "reservoir plug" that can be opened and closed with a single touch using a chain mechanism. basic information
【Specification of Standard Products】 [Cast Iron Slide Gate (Sediment Discharge Gate)] ○ Product Name: Cast Iron Slide Gate (Sediment Discharge Gate) ○ Type: CGS Type (Two-Deck) ○ Design Water Depth: Up to 15M ○ Standard Sizes: 300×300 to 600×600 / 600×600 to 1200×1200 ○ Water Tightness Method: Metal Water Tight ○ Opening and Closing Device: Manual Spindle Top Handle Type (TH Type) / Manual Spindle Bevel Gear Type (BR Type) [Cast Iron / Stainless Steel Cast Valve] ○ Type: CSV Type (Two-Deck) / HSV Type (Two-Deck) ○ Design Water Depth: 15M ○ Standard Sizes: φ100 to φ600 / φ100 to φ300 ○ Water Tightness Method: Metal Water Tight ○ Opening and Closing Device: Manual Type 【Features of Pond Stopper】 ○ Can be opened and closed with one touch by operating the chain ○ Made of corrosion-resistant materials ○ Simple and robust design ○ Easy installation for anyone ○ All water stopping is metal touch ● For more details, please contact us or refer to the catalog.
